As heard on your Lite 98.7 information update with Kristine Bellino, seven people were killed on Monday when a civilian cargo plane crashed shortly after taking off from Bagram Air Base, northeast of Kabul. The Boeing 747-400 takes off, then appears suspended in the air for a moment before turning and nose-diving into the ground, erupting into a cloud of smoke and flames.
The blind auditions and battle rounds are behind us on Season 4 of 'The Voice' and we're now entering a new phase: the knockout rounds. TKO time, baby! Each coach has eight contestants and they will go up against each other, as the coaches chose the pairings while the contestants pick the song, so at least they get some input. At the end of the knockout phase, only four contestants will remain on each team.
